Psalm 145:20 "The Lord keeps all those who love him..."
That is where we have lost our power. Christians are not keepers anymore. Christians are takers, consumers. We don’t really keep things. We use them and throw them away - jobs, clothes, relationships. All my life, be it in the natural or the spiritual, with friends, I have always been a keeper. I have never, as far as I know, by the grace of God, deserted anybody. I have been deserted many times, but as Christians we have got to be a keeper. We need to keep our relationship with God, we need to keep our relationship with one another. It is not enough to sit and hear the Word of God. We need to do it. We need to hold on to that. We need to fight for that.

I bought this cool pair of sunglasses ten years ago. Raybans. $125. That’s a lot of money, but I knew I was a keeper and I take good care of them. I have never lost them. I like them and wear them nearly every day. I have a certain place for them when I take them off. They are always right there. I have a special case I put them in when I am traveling. When the little screw starts to work loose on the side, which it often does, I screw it back in again.
You can buy sunglasses for $10, less than $10, and if you are a sunglasses freak, you have probably spent more money than I have in the last ten years on them. You just get a pair, don’t take care of them, loose them, throw them away. If you are not a keeper, you are just going to go through a lot of cheap stuff and cheap relationships. You don’t take care of anything and no one trusts you.
